Why Flexible Floor Plans (Flex Layouts) Are Becoming the Defining Trend of 2026
Modern buyers want spaces that adapt to their lives. Flexible floor plans (flex layouts) are emerging as one of the strongest real estate trends of 2026 — and a major value driver. For decades, apartments were judged mainly by their square meters. Today, the real question is different: How well can these square meters be used — and how easily can they adapt? One of the strongest trends shaping the 2026 Greek and European real estate market is the rise of flexible floor plans, widely known as flex layouts. Let’s explore why these modern, adaptable homes are becoming so desirable.

1. Modern life demands multi-purpose spaces
Daily life has changed dramatically:
remote work,
online meetings,
the need for quiet zones,
children’s space,
space for hobbies or exercise,
the general desire for “personal space.”
Flex layouts respond to these needs by offering rooms that transform:
office → guest room
playroom → second living room
partitioned space → open-plan area
storage room → wardrobe or laundry zone
Adaptability is becoming the new square meter.
2. Smaller apartments — but smarter design
New developments now prioritize efficiency over size.
Instead of old-fashioned, rigid layouts with long unused corridors, developers design:
flexible zones,
smart partitions,
sliding walls or movable elements,
multifunctional rooms.
The result?
An 80 m² apartment can function like a 100 m² one.
And buyers notice.
3. Remote work made the “extra room” essential
This is no longer a luxury — it’s a necessity.
Flex layouts allow:
a naturally lit, acoustically comfortable workspace,
a room that opens up to the living area when not needed,
a second bedroom or study depending on the family’s needs.
Homes must now serve dual roles: living + working.
4. Higher resale value and rental performance
Homes with flex layouts:
attract more buyers,
appeal to more lifestyle categories,
rent faster,
rent at higher prices,
and retain value much better than rigid layouts.
Why?
Because they are significantly more useful.
The market pays for functionality.
5. Boutique developments are the natural home for flex layouts
Boutique buildings with 8–12 apartments tend to offer:
better architectural attention,
superior internal layouts,
quieter living environments,
higher construction quality.
These buildings follow the European trend of “fewer units, higher quality,”
making them ideal for flex-friendly design.
6. Dual demand: Families + Professionals
Flex layouts satisfy two very different groups:
Families
children’s area
study/homework zone
playroom
space that evolves as the child grows
Professionals
home office
meeting-friendly environment
quiet workspace
area for hobbies or exercise
A home that fits both markets automatically gains value.
7. The 2026 market rewards flexibility — not rigid square meters
In the past:
a 10 m corridor was acceptable,
a dark “second bedroom” was tolerated.
Today:
wasted space is a dealbreaker,
poor natural light is unacceptable,
rigid layouts are outdated.
The new priorities:
functional flow,
natural light,
adaptable zones,
smart use of space,
flexibility.
8. Investors prefer flex layouts for one major reason: Safety
A flexible home:
appeals to a wider pool of tenants,
maintains higher occupancy rates,
attracts better-quality renters,
delivers stronger long-term returns,
and increases faster in value.
It’s a future-proof asset heading into 2030.
